特网建站专注网站建设行业优质供应商,并且包含互联网基础服务(域名、云服务器、企业邮箱、网络营销等)应用服务。

微信咨询

zhstwkj

您敢托付 绝不辜负

邮件

mail@56dr.com

服务器、网站、业务系统保驾护航

合作企业用户

12500+

运维团队

10+

项目生命周期管理需求分析到上线维护

2025-02-19 633 网站建设
    项目生命周期管理涵盖需求分析、设计、开发、测试及上线维护等多个阶段。

    项目生命周期管理从需求分析到上线维护

    在数字化时代,网站已成为企业形象、产品展示、客户互动的关键窗口,一个成功的网站不仅需要精美的设计和开发,更需要专业化的网站建设团队,从项目启动到上线维护的全过程都要有细致周到的规划与执行,本文将详细介绍一个完整的网站建设流程,为想要打造优质网站的企业和个人提供有价值的参考。

    一、项目启动阶段

    在项目启动前,首要任务是明确网站建设的目的和目标,比如品牌推广、在线销售、客户服务、信息发布等,同时要确定预算范围、时间表及预期成果,通过与客户沟通了解其具体需求,进行初步的需求调研和分析,可以通过问卷调查、面对面访谈或在线调研等方式收集信息,并制定详细的项目计划,明确项目的各个阶段及关键里程碑,并指定责任人,以确保每个环节都能高效推进。

    图片

    ![](https://www.56dr.net/news/zb_users/upload/zltheme_20250219/327fc43b2799690a85b1bc73e80a5a2c.jpg)

    二、需求确认与设计

    在需求调研完成后,接下来是基于客户需求进行系统的规划设计,这一阶段通常包括用户界面设计(UI Design)、用户体验设计(UX Design)以及交互设计等多个方面,设计团队会根据前期调研的结果,结合网站的功能要求,确定网站的整体风格、色彩搭配、布局结构等要素,并将这些元素细化成具体的视觉元素,形成一套统一的视觉语言,随后,设计师会制作出原型图,通过线框图或低保真原型的形式,向客户展示网站的初步构想,以获取进一步反馈,在收到客户的认可后,设计团队会进一步完善设计方案,制作出高保真原型,为后续开发提供依据。

    三、前端开发

    前端开发主要负责将设计师提供的设计方案转化为实际可用的网页代码,在这个阶段,开发人员需按照约定好的技术栈进行开发,例如使用HTML5、CSS3、JavaScript等技术构建页面结构、样式和交互功能,在开发过程中,为了保证网页在不同设备上的兼容性,开发者还需考虑响应式布局、移动优先等设计理念,前端开发还会涉及到一些第三方组件和技术,如Bootstrap、Vue.js、React等,这些工具可以帮助开发人员更快速地构建出高质量的页面,开发完成后,还需要进行单元测试、集成测试、性能测试等一系列质量保证措施,以确保最终上线的网站能够稳定运行。

    四、后端开发与数据库搭建

    后端开发主要关注网站后台管理系统以及数据存储等方面的工作,在搭建网站时,通常会涉及前后端分离架构,即前端只负责展现内容,而所有业务逻辑都在服务器端处理,为此,开发团队需要建立强大的服务器环境,并选择合适的技术栈来实现后端逻辑,如使用Node.js、Python、Java等编程语言进行后端开发,利用Spring Boot、Django等框架提高开发效率,还需要构建数据库来存储网站所需的数据,如MySQL、MongoDB、Oracle等数据库管理系统各有特点,在选择时需综合考虑数据类型、扩展性、安全性等因素,在数据库搭建过程中,还需要对数据表结构进行详细规划,并编写相应的SQL语句来操作数据库。

    五、安全防护与测试

    在网站开发完成后,安全防护与测试是必不可少的环节,开发团队需针对网站可能存在的安全风险进行排查,并采取相应措施加强防护,如实施HTTPS加密协议、设置强密码策略、定期更新软件补丁等,以防止黑客攻击、数据泄露等问题的发生,还需要进行全面的测试,包括功能测试、性能测试、兼容性测试等,功能测试主要验证网站各项功能是否正常运作;性能测试则关注网站加载速度、响应时间等因素;兼容性测试则是确保网站能在各种浏览器和设备上正常显示,还需进行压力测试,模拟大量用户访问场景下的网站表现情况,以检验其稳定性。

    六、上线部署与运维

    当上述步骤全部完成并通过验收测试后,便可正式将网站部署到生产环境中,需要进行一系列的准备工作,包括但不限于域名注册、服务器配置、SSL证书申请等,部署过程中,开发团队还需注意保持与客户之间的良好沟通,及时解决可能出现的问题,部署完成后,还需要安排专门的运维团队负责日常监控和故障处理等工作,运维团队需要持续关注网站的各项指标,如访问量、响应时间等,并根据实际情况进行调整优化,还需定期备份网站数据,以防意外丢失,在出现问题时,运维人员应及时定位并修复问题,保证网站的正常运行。

    七、后期维护与升级

    网站上线之后,后期的维护与升级同样重要,随着业务的发展,企业可能会面临新的需求和挑战,因此需要不断对网站进行优化改进,主要包括以下方面:

    内容更新:定期发布新产品、服务或促销活动的信息,保持网站的活跃度。

    功能扩展:根据用户反馈和市场趋势,逐步增加新的功能模块,提升用户体验。

    性能优化:通过对网站代码、数据库等方面的优化,提高网站响应速度和资源利用率。

    安全性加固:随着威胁的变化,定期检查并加固网站的安全措施,防范各类网络攻击。

    数据分析:利用数据分析工具对用户行为进行深入研究,以便更好地理解目标群体的需求和偏好。

    通过上述全流程的精心策划与执行,可以打造出一个既美观又实用、具备强大功能的网站,助力企业在竞争激烈的市场中脱颖而出。

    希望这份修订后的文章能满足您的需求,如有任何进一步的修改意见,请随时告知。

    如果您有任何特定的要求或需要进一步的修改,请告诉我!